People would say that it would live in a 200, and they would be correct. However, they get to be about 3 1/2' on average in captivity and would be more apt to thrive in a 300 or lager. So, yes, it would SURVIVE in a 200, but after my experience with them I would not put them in anything less than a 300 (or something 8x3 at least).
